White Widow (S)
Lineage: Brazilian Sativa × South Indian Indica
Intro
White Widow is one of the most iconic strains in modern cannabis history — a perfectly balanced hybrid that first gained global fame in the 1990s Amsterdam coffee shop scene. Known for its dense coat of crystal trichomes that give it a “white” appearance, this strain delivers a euphoric, creative high paired with a calm, grounded body buzz. It’s a classic choice for both new and experienced users who appreciate clarity, focus, and a mellow, centered energy.
Appearance, Aroma & Flavor
White Widow’s buds are thick and sticky with a frosted layer of resin crystals that make them almost glimmer under light. The color palette blends pale green leaves with bright orange pistils. Its aroma is earthy and pungent, with sharp notes of pine and spice. On inhale, the flavor opens with a fresh, herbal taste followed by subtle citrus and pepper tones on the exhale.

Terpene Profile & Potential Benefits
Myrcene: Adds depth to the relaxing, full-body sensation
Pinene: Sharpens alertness and supports mental clarity
Caryophyllene: Provides peppery spice and may help with stress or inflammation
Limonene: Contributes to a bright, citrus lift and emotional balance
These terpenes work together to create White Widow’s signature “calm but clear” experience — a well-rounded profile that supports both productivity and peace of mind.
